Memory-unsafe languages like C and C++ require manual memory management, leading to vulnerabilities like buffer overflows and use-after-free errors, allowing adversaries to exploit systems.
CISA's report emphasizes the importance of using memory-safe languages like C#, Go, Java, Python, Rust, and Swift, to reduce the chances of memory errors and enhance cybersecurity.
Collection
[
|
...
]